731 cases disposed off during National Lok Adalat in Udhampur

Udhampur 22-Apr-2018

National Lok Adalat, organized by District Legal Services Authority, held at District Court Complex Udhampur under the patronage of  acting Chief Justice Ramalingam Sudhakar, High Court of J&K (Patron-in-Chief J&K State Legal Services Authority) and able  chairmanship of Kiker Singh Parihar , Principal District and Sessions Judge Udhampur here today.During National Lok Adalat, Cases  related to bank matters, recovery suits, , traffic challans , Civil , Criminal compoundable  and matrimonial cases were taken up and were settled amicably through settlement. National Lok Adalat was held under the chairmanship of Principal District and Sessions judge, K.S. Parihar, wherein a total of 6 benches were constituted in the district. A total of 821 cases of different nature were taken up,       out of which 731 cases were settled on the spot.  An amount of Rs 54, 55,000 was realized in MACT cases while a total of 14 ,58, 592 Lakh was realized in various bank cases. Besides, fine amounting Rs 2,45,350 was realized in respect of various criminal compoundable cases. Beside litigants, bar members and prosecution officers participated in the Lok Adalat.
